Big Rig Steve officially done at 14:56 CDT as we were headed into the shop to check on why we were getting the glitching with the truck computer, sonar and cruise control when we hit small bumps.

Big Rig Travels broadcast day began at Love’s near Christiana, Tennessee at 10:35 CDT.  While waiting to get through the fuel line in advance of getting coffee, BRS mentions that freight is “stupid slow” and current trip plan is posted, but, as always, it is subject to change.  BRS played the audio liners and today’s included Jill making an appearance.  Then a discussion ensued about the new BRS website.  We rolled onto I-24 west

Second stream resumes at 10:59 CDT near Murfreesboro, TN.  We had beautiful sunshine as we rolled continued on I-24 deadheading closer to shipper in Covington, TN.,

 

Dark clouds began appearing at 11:23 CDT near College Grove, TN on I-40.  Steve said, “its getting spooky,”  and he began story time.

Rain began as we approached Priman Springs, TN at 11:47 CDT.

Third stream begins at 12:08 CDT near Dickson, TN.  We continue to have dark clouds ahead of us.  Blue Comet was experiencing continued rain at 12:17 CDT near McEwen, TN.  

 

Near Cedar Grove, TN at 13:06 CDT Blue Comet rolled into the parking area stop to reset computer.  “We hit a bump,… which is never a good thing.”  While we were waiting for the reset, Steve was able to throw some trash into a nearby receptacle.  Back in the truck, “Successful computer reset!”

Near Jackson, TN at 13:36 CDT another bump causing loss of cruise control.  We drove on without cruise engaged.

Mass/Weigh station, ended up going through the bypass lane due to empty trailer at 13:59 CDT near Stanton, TN.  No issues. 

Numbers:  approximately 46 miles 74 km to shipper.  We covered 247 miles 397 km rolling within Tennessee.

Clocks: 46:04 hours on 70 hr.  Do not gain back hours tomorrow morning.
